Transaction efa6b50d8243c9669a874b89dacf88f950aee2e3c60d1933e9f5f1885aacbd29
1 Input
1 Output
-
efa6b50d8243c9669a874b89dacf88f950aee2e3c60d1933e9f5f1885aacbd29:0
- value
- 683938
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 08008ce52b278d4a92bef227ba56dc52768ce748 OP_EQUAL
- address
- 32RKzKT3PjTJo1HznHCynd8nyPPWwzLZe6